Wow! ABC’s hit comedy “Modern Family” aired a Halloween-themed episode on Wednesday, October 27th and 13.07 million viewers tuned in for the show! That is a new high for the series.
Before “Modern Family,” “The Middle” reached 9.43 viewers and “Better With You” brought in 7.76 million, while after “Modern Family” the hit show “Cougar Town” had 8.26 million viewers.
However, the recently canceled show “The Whole Truth” only brought in 4.56 million viewers.
